We reported earlier today that the Bears claimed TE Rysen John off waivers from the New York Giants.

John, 24, spent last season on injured reserve due to an ankle injury. He arrived in the NFL by way of Vancouver Canada.

This guy is a physical specimen. In fact, he possesses an intriguing combination of size and speed. The 24-year-old stands at 6-foot-7, weighs 237 pounds and ran a 4.60 40-yard dash time at the 2020 NFL Combine.

This is so impressive. While he does not have the experience that other players have playing Div. 1 football in the US, he still has a very high ceiling as a player and he could potentially find his way into the roster or the practice squad, at least.
